Oneliner

Detect the Van Allen radiation belts in honor of the 50th anniversary of Explorer-1.

Description

Detect Van Allen radiation belts using a miniature Geiger tube donated by Dr. Van Allen to measure the intensity and variability of these electrons in low Earth orbit.
